Basic word processing operations include editing and saving files, using the clipboard , recognizing user interface features, spell check, and printing files.

What is word processing explain?

Word Processing refers to the act of using a computer to create, edit, save and print documents . ... Text can be inserted, edited, moved, copied or deleted within your document and the appearance of the text can be modified in numerous ways.

What are 4 basic functions of a word processor?

There are four primary functions of word processors: composing, editing, saving and printing . Composing means that you can type directly into the word processor, just like on a typewriter.

What is the importance of word processing?

Word processors contain software to automatically correct common errors and identify misspellings , improving overall speed and reducing errors. They also makes it easier to create and organize new files as well as retrieve and manipulate existing ones.

How will you open a document in MS Word?

  1. Press “Win-E,” locate your Word document on your computer and double-click it to automatically open the document in Microsoft Word. ...
  2. Open Microsoft Word, press “Ctrl-O,” locate the file you want to open and double-click the file to open it from within Microsoft Word.

How do you create a document in Word processing?

  1. Open Word. Or, if Word is already open, select File > New.
  2. In the Search for online templates box, enter a search word like letter, resume, or invoice. Or, select a category under the search box like Business, Personal, or Education.
  3. Click a template to see a preview. ...
  4. Select Create.
